BEIJING — China will tighten approval and quarantine of wild animals that are used for scientific research, medical and display purposes, in an effort to implement the country's new decision on thoroughly banning the illegal trading of wildlife. 

 

According to the Ministry of Agriculture and Rural Affairs, it will harshly penalize activities including hunting, trading, transportation and eating of wild animals. 

 

Earlier this week, China's top legislature adopted a decision on thoroughly banning the illegal trading of wildlife and eliminating the bad habits of eating wild animals to safeguard people's lives and health.
